When it comes to satisfying their partner's sexual desires, many individuals struggle with finding the right balance between fulfilling their own wants and needs while respecting their partner's boundaries and values. This can be particularly difficult when those boundaries are based on religious or moral beliefs that may conflict with one another.
There are ways to navigate these challenges and come up with a solution that works for everyone involved.
The first step in reconciling differing expectations is to communicate openly and honestly with your partner about what you desire and why. This means being able to express your thoughts and feelings without judgment or fear of rejection. It also requires actively listening to your partner's perspective and trying to understand where they are coming from. This will help create a safe space for both parties to share their opinions and work towards a compromise.
Once communication has been established, the next step is to explore creative solutions that allow both partners to get their needs met while respecting each other's limits. This might involve discussing alternative activities such as roleplaying or using toys to enhance intimacy.
Some couples choose to engage in non-sexual forms of intimacy like cuddling or massages instead of traditional intercourse.
Another option is to consider therapy or counseling. A trained professional can provide an unbiased third party perspective and help the couple navigate tough conversations that may not have otherwise occurred. They can also assist in creating healthy boundaries and developing a plan for moving forward together.
It's important to remember that sexual compatibility is just one aspect of a successful relationship. Other factors such as trust, communication, respect, and mutual understanding play a much larger role in keeping a couple happy and satisfied long-term. By focusing on these areas, even couples with different sexual preferences can find happiness and fulfillment in their relationships.
